.hero.svelte-tibptj{margin-bottom:var(--spacing-xl);padding-bottom:var(--spacing-xl);border-bottom:2px solid var(--color-border)}.hero-title.svelte-tibptj{font-size:1.5rem;font-weight:700;letter-spacing:.04em;margin-bottom:var(--spacing-sm)}.hero-title.svelte-tibptj i:where(.svelte-tibptj){color:var(--color-accent)}.hero-subtitle.svelte-tibptj{font-size:.9rem;color:var(--color-text-muted);line-height:1.6;max-width:600px;margin-bottom:var(--spacing-lg)}.hero-subtitle.svelte-tibptj a:where(.svelte-tibptj){color:var(--color-link)}.hero-stats.svelte-tibptj{display:flex;flex-wrap:wrap;gap:var(--spacing-md);margin-bottom:var(--spacing-xl)}.stat.svelte-tibptj{display:flex;align-items:center;gap:var(--spacing-xs);font-size:.8rem;font-weight:600;padding:var(--spacing-xs) var(--spacing-sm);border:1px solid var(--color-border);background:var(--color-bg-alt);box-shadow:2px 2px 0 var(--color-shadow)}.stat.svelte-tibptj i:where(.svelte-tibptj){color:var(--color-accent);font-size:.85rem}.hero-screenshots.svelte-tibptj{display:grid;grid-template-columns:auto 1fr;gap:var(--spacing-lg);align-items:start}.screenshot.svelte-tibptj{border:1px solid var(--color-border);background:var(--color-bg-alt);padding:var(--spacing-sm)}.screenshot.svelte-tibptj img:where(.svelte-tibptj){max-width:100%;height:auto;display:block}.screenshot.svelte-tibptj figcaption:where(.svelte-tibptj){font-size:.7rem;color:var(--color-text-muted);text-transform:uppercase;letter-spacing:.04em;margin-top:var(--spacing-xs);text-align:center}@media(max-width:768px){.hero-screenshots.svelte-tibptj{grid-template-columns:1fr}}.badge.svelte-dtbgkf{display:inline-flex;align-items:center;gap:4px;font-family:var(--font-mono);font-size:.65rem;font-weight:600;padding:.15rem .45rem;border:1px solid;text-transform:uppercase;letter-spacing:.03em;white-space:nowrap}.badge.svelte-dtbgkf i:where(.svelte-dtbgkf){font-size:.6rem}.props-section.svelte-mzz85u{margin-top:var(--spacing-md)}.props-heading.svelte-mzz85u{font-size:.75rem;font-weight:700;text-transform:uppercase;letter-spacing:.06em;color:var(--color-text-muted);margin-bottom:var(--spacing-sm);display:flex;align-items:center;gap:var(--spacing-xs)}.props-heading.svelte-mzz85u i:where(.svelte-mzz85u){font-size:.7rem}.props-table-wrapper.svelte-mzz85u{overflow-x:auto}.props-table.svelte-mzz85u{width:100%;border-collapse:collapse;font-size:.8rem}.props-table.svelte-mzz85u th:where(.svelte-mzz85u){text-align:left;padding:var(--spacing-xs) var(--spacing-sm);border-bottom:2px solid var(--color-border-dark);font-weight:600;font-size:.7rem;text-transform:uppercase;letter-spacing:.04em;color:var(--color-text-muted)}.props-table.svelte-mzz85u td:where(.svelte-mzz85u){padding:var(--spacing-xs) var(--spacing-sm);border-bottom:1px solid var(--color-border-light);vertical-align:top}.props-table.svelte-mzz85u code:where(.svelte-mzz85u){font-size:.75rem;color:var(--color-accent)}.code-block.svelte-1e06m8e{background:var(--color-bg-alt);border:1px solid var(--color-border);font-size:.8rem;overflow-x:auto;margin-top:var(--spacing-md)}.code-header.svelte-1e06m8e{display:flex;justify-content:space-between;align-items:center;padding:var(--spacing-xs) var(--spacing-sm);border-bottom:1px solid var(--color-border);background:var(--color-bg-secondary)}.code-lang.svelte-1e06m8e{font-family:var(--font-mono);font-size:.65rem;font-weight:600;text-transform:uppercase;letter-spacing:.05em;color:var(--color-text-muted)}.copy-btn.svelte-1e06m8e{background:none;border:1px solid var(--color-border);color:var(--color-text-muted);font-family:var(--font-mono);font-size:.65rem;padding:.15rem .4rem;cursor:pointer;display:flex;align-items:center;gap:4px}.copy-btn.svelte-1e06m8e:hover{color:var(--color-text);border-color:var(--color-border-dark)}pre.svelte-1e06m8e{padding:var(--spacing-sm) var(--spacing-md);white-space:pre-wrap;word-break:break-word;margin:0}code.svelte-1e06m8e{font-family:var(--font-mono);font-size:.8rem;line-height:1.5}.component-card.svelte-2nqj9l{border:1px solid var(--color-border);background:var(--color-bg-secondary);padding:var(--spacing-lg);margin-bottom:var(--spacing-xl);box-shadow:2px 2px 0 var(--color-shadow);scroll-margin-top:calc(var(--header-height) + var(--spacing-md))}.card-header.svelte-2nqj9l{display:flex;justify-content:space-between;align-items:flex-start;margin-bottom:var(--spacing-md);flex-wrap:wrap;gap:var(--spacing-sm)}.card-title.svelte-2nqj9l{display:flex;align-items:center;gap:var(--spacing-sm)}.card-title.svelte-2nqj9l i:where(.svelte-2nqj9l){font-size:1.1rem;color:var(--color-accent)}.card-title.svelte-2nqj9l h3:where(.svelte-2nqj9l){font-size:1rem;font-weight:700;text-transform:uppercase;letter-spacing:.04em;margin:0}.tag-name.svelte-2nqj9l{font-size:.75rem;color:var(--color-text-muted)}.card-description.svelte-2nqj9l{font-size:.85rem;line-height:1.6;color:var(--color-text);margin-bottom:var(--spacing-md)}.demo-container.svelte-1hysy1a{margin-top:var(--spacing-md)}.demo-label.svelte-1hysy1a{font-size:.75rem;font-weight:700;text-transform:uppercase;letter-spacing:.06em;color:var(--color-text-muted);margin-bottom:var(--spacing-sm);display:flex;align-items:center;gap:var(--spacing-xs)}.demo-label.svelte-1hysy1a i:where(.svelte-1hysy1a){font-size:.7rem}.demo-area.svelte-1hysy1a{position:relative;min-height:200px;border:1px solid var(--color-border);background:#999;padding:var(--spacing-md);overflow:hidden}
